Keep it compact with a single-page author website, including all the necessary components of a multi-page webpage on one scrollable page. The Single-Page Author includes a carousel header with up to three slides, book purchase links, your author biography, press information, blog post teasers, book reviews, and a contact form.

Meet the Single-Page Author Website skeleton
the bones of the website design
Skeleton sites are made to be customized: during the design process, we add custom color, texture, typography, images, and update the site with your copy, book covers, and headshots. We load in your chapter samples, media kit, biography, book purchase links, and all the other supernatural accoutrements you need to bring your website to life. By working with a pre-designed structure, we can focus on your artwork because we know the user interface works.

Full pricing for a Tailor-Made website includes the pre-built wireframes and website structure, the WordPress integration, and the Visual Design time. In each site design, we always prepare SEO-ready formats, optimize your images, and provide responsive design for mobile and tablet.
The following items are NOT included in the total cost: copywriting, additional downloadable item design (i.e. PDFs of media kits and author biographies, as these are supplemental items that must be provided by the client), photography, newsletter design, blog post development, social media graphics. All of the aforementioned, with the exception of website copywriting, can be added as an add-on to your design time for a nominal fee. We refer to our Tailor-Made websites as “Skeleton Websites” because they already have the bones in place: the wireframes, which refers to the overall structure of the website, and the WordPress integration. When we talk about the “visual design” or the “graphic design”, we’re adding meat to the skeleton: the tone, the texture, the images, the photography, the book covers — all the visual aspects of your author brand and presentation.

The deadline for you to provide your website copy to us for inclusion is one week prior to your reservation’s start date. We provide our clients with copywriting guidelines at the time of signing, and ample wiggle room to get it done on time. Granted, we understand that writing website copy is rarely an exact science, and we expect that revision is part of the build and approval process,. We do, however, require an as-close-to-complete draft to work with at the onset.
There are a few things you’re going to need to consider before reserving a website design, and we can help you out with a lot of these things along the way:
- Do you have a web hosting provider and domain registered for your site? We recommend SiteGround because they are ah-may-zing.
- Are you prepared to write your website copy?
- Do you have a gorgeous hi-resolution headshot?
- Do you have your hi-resolution book covers (front and back and spine)? All of them?
- Do you need to put together your media kit?
- Are your free chapter samples polished?
- Do you have an existing blog that needs to be transferred to your new home?
- Have you filled out our author brand questionnaire?
- Have you looked at your competition and analyzed what they’re up to with their marketing?
